
Nakolhu Giri is a beginner-friendly dive site in Lhaviyani Atoll, where a shallow submerged reef formation — a giri in Dhivehi — rises from the atoll floor to create a concentrated oasis of tropical marine life accessible to new divers. Giris are among the Maldives' most rewarding shallow dive features, and Nakolhu Giri's accessible depth and rich marine community make it an ideal site for those taking their first breaths in Maldivian waters. The descent from the dive boat drops through warm, remarkably clear water to the giri's summit, which rises to within comfortable depth of the surface. The top of the formation is a coral garden of exceptional beauty, where the shallow position ensures brilliant tropical light illuminates every detail. Hard corals in diverse species create a three-dimensional landscape that immediately captivates the eye — tabletop formations provide shade for gathering fish, branching corals create dense nursery habitats, and massive dome corals anchor the structure. The fish life at Nakolhu Giri reflects the concentration effect that giris produce throughout the Maldives. Marine species are drawn to the structural complexity and shelter the formation provides, resulting in a density of life that exceeds the surrounding flat reef areas by a significant margin. Schools of bannerfish and anthias create colorful clouds above the giri's crown, while butterflyfish, angelfish, and wrasse populate every level of the coral structure. The gentle conditions allow beginners to hover in the water column and simply absorb the spectacle of tropical marine life in its full abundance. The giri's slopes provide additional interest as they drop away from the summit. Soft corals add vivid splashes of color on the current-exposed faces, and the overhangs shelter larger residents including groupers and moray eels. Sea turtles are regular visitors, often encountered resting on the coral slopes or cruising past on feeding circuits. Even small reef sharks occasionally patrol the giri's perimeter, adding authentic excitement to the beginner experience.
